House for sale near Lom

This is another rural property for sale, located in north-western Bulgaria. It se is set in a large village in Montana district. It lies 24 km south from the town of Lom and 35 km north from Montana.

The village benefits with a town hall, health center, kindergarten and secondary school, shops, ATM. There are all the necessary amenities you will need.

The property comes with a very large yard – 4000 sq m. It includes an orchard, vineyard, 20 beehives, 2 wells and many walnut and acacia trees. The houses on the plot are three - house built in  1955 with area 80 sq m (three bedrooms, living room, hallway and a large cellar); house built in 1980 with area 40 sq m (living room, hallway, bathroom); house built in 1963 with area 60 sq m (needs to be rebuilt).

The property has central plumbing, sewer, electricity. It stands in a main asphalted road. The access is very fast and easy.
